Web13 de jan. de 2009 · It's probably from the idea that in a conventional map orientation, north is at the "top" and therefore "above" everything else. I think you will find usages of "south of" for "less than," also. Sportscasters sometimes use "east" and "west" as metaphors for "right" and "left" respectively, where they also are on a conventional map. Webnorth of (some number) north of (some number) Beyond some number; exceeding some number. Now that I'm north of 50, I swear my back hurts no matter what I do. If I sneeze, that's it, I'm doubled over for the rest of the day. Does Joel really make north of $80,000 a year? Dang, I'm in the wrong business.
